5. Treatment Court Program Report by WI Department of Justice
Kim Kitzberger, Treatment Court Coordinator, provided an update on results of a site
visit conducted on May 1, 2019 by the WI Department of Justice (DOJ). The staff from
DOJ observed Treatment Court and the Diversion Programs. St. Croix County received a
report and DOJ made recommendations for improvement, but overall the evaluation was
very positive for both programs.

7. Sheriff’s Office Updates
Sheriff Knudson gave updates on the Huber and electronic monitoring programs. He
also discussed Jail issues to include visiting, medication procedures, volunteers, and
available programming. There are currently 20 programs available in the Jail. Sheriff
Knudson also gave a presentation on the proposed secure addition in the Jail, which if
approved will be a build out of the gymnasium area. This unit would be used for inmates
experiencing mental health, AODA, or other crisis situations. A motion by Michael
Nieskes, second by Randy Morrisette, to support the crisis build out project in the jail. A
voice vote was taken and approved unanimously. Judge Needham and Scott Cox
abstained.
